Ticket: Version pinning drift in Lattice component library

Plugin authors have reported inconsistent builds against Lattice UI components. Investigation shows the published resolver manifest has drifted from the canonical version pins maintained by the platform team. Some plugins resolve the 7.x button set while others get 8.x, breaking theming. Until the registry is corrected, please pin against the reference values provided below.

settings of fahag-haduf:
[ulaox]
port = 8443
region = south-2
host = ulaox.lumiccorp.internal
timeout_ms = 500
retries = 8

## Artifact Signing — SDK Parity Notes (Weekly Sync)

Kestrel SDK for Android reached parity with the Swift client this sprint: offline queueing, batched telemetry, and retry semantics now match. Both SDKs ship as signed artifacts from the same pipeline. Remaining gap: background sync throttling, targeted next sprint. Verify both release bundles before tagging. Both artifacts validate against the shared signing key below.

signing key of kawig-fafog = bky19_6Fypv1qws7J8qJtaYjX

Welcome aboard! Parityscope is our rate-parity checker — it scrapes competitor booking channels and flags hotels whose rates drift from the contracted floor.

We run three environments: dev (fake hotel data, safe to break), staging (mirrors prod scrape targets but writes nowhere), and prod (the real deal, tread carefully). Each environment has its own crawler pool and alert thresholds, so don't copy settings between them blindly.

Staging is the one you'll touch most. Its current configuration values are listed below.

service settings:
PELATH_PIN=5541
PELATH_TENANT=eliath
PELATH_METRICS_HOST=metrics.pelath.qorveltech.example
PELATH_SEAL=seal_2e786e59
PELATH_STANDBY_TEAM=eliius

## Releases

Cutting a release of TilePouch is pretty painless. Bump the version in `prefetch.toml`, run the integration sweep against the Marrowfield tile mirror, and make sure the offline-bundle tests pass (they're flaky on slow disks, just rerun). Then build the release tarball with `make dist`. Before you upload anything, the tarball has to be signed so the updater will accept it. Sign it with the release key below.

rollout seal: bky19_eMLCfa2rZ3EgiNqssvu